Beyond Chatbots: What makes an AI Agent Truly Autonomous?

February 11, 2025 Generative AI 5 mins read By Nikit Nandan

Artificial Intelligence (AI) has come a long way from simple rule-based chatbots to sophisticated AI agents capable of performing complex tasks. While traditional chatbots rely on predefined scripts and responses, autonomous AI agents can make decisions, learn from interactions, and operate independently. This article explores what truly defines an autonomous AI agent and the key components that set it apart from standard chatbot systems.

Understanding AI Autonomy

Autonomy in AI refers to the ability of an agent to perform tasks without constant human intervention. Unlike basic chatbots that require predefined responses, an autonomous AI agent is different in terms of what we say here.

  • Learns and adapts: Uses machine learning to refine its performance.
  • Makes decisions: Evaluates multiple solutions and chooses the best one.
  • Operates independently: Executes tasks without explicit user commands every time.

 
Key Characteristics of an Autonomous AI Agent


  1. Perception and Context Awareness
    An autonomous AI agent processes vast amounts of data from different sources, such as text, images, and audio. It understands the environment, context, and user intent, making it more effective than rule-based systems.

    Example: A self-driving car uses LiDAR, cameras, and GPS to interpret road conditions, detect obstacles, and make real-time driving decisions.

  2. Decision-Making Capability

    Unlike basic chatbots that follow linear workflows, an AI agent can analyze data, predict outcomes, and make optimal decisions. Reinforcement learning and deep learning models play a crucial role in this capability.

    Example: A financial AI assistant evaluates stock trends, market conditions, and user investment preferences to provide tailored portfolio recommendations.

  3. Self-Learning and Adaptability

    Advanced AI agents improve over time by learning from user interactions and feedback. Continuous learning allows them to enhance performance and provide more accurate solutions.

    Example: AI-powered virtual assistants like Google Assistant improve their voice recognition and response accuracy based on user interactions.   4. Multi-Modal Interaction
    Autonomous AI agents go beyond text-based interactions. They can communicate via voice, gestures, and even vision-based inputs, making them more versatile.
    Example: AI-powered smart home assistants can interpret voice commands, recognize faces, and process hand gestures to perform tasks.

  5. Task Automation and Proactiveness
    A crucial aspect of autonomy is the ability to perform actions without human intervention. AI agents can schedule meetings, automate workflows, or even monitor security systems proactively.

Technical Differentiation

  • Chatbots rely on rule-based logic, whereas AI agents leverage deep learning and reinforcement learning.
  • Chatbots follow a predefined flow, while AI agents dynamically respond based on real-time contextual data.
  • Chatbots require frequent manual updates, whereas AI agents self-improve using AI models.
